In children, where the incidence of asthma is five times higher than in adults, the researchers suggested that even small weight reductions could have a big impact in reducing the number of new asthma diagnoses.
Sutherland said the study gives another reason to develop effective treatments for excess weight, which can cause diabetes, high blood pressure and certain cancers.
The researchers looked at seven studies on severe asthma involving 333,102 patients.
People in the studies either had a doctor's diagnosis of asthma or were taking asthma medication.
They were considered normal weight if their body mass index -- a measure of weight in kilograms divided by height in meters -- was below 25. People with a BMI measurement of 25 to 29.9 were considered overweight and people with a BMI of 30 or above were considered obese.
The researchers said that obesity has been known to cause impairments in lung function, even among people who do not have asthma. As a result, some of the overweight and obese patients who said they had asthma may instead have been suffering from reduced lung volume and chest wall restriction associated with their weight, Sutherland said.
